
简介
该用户还未填写简介
擅长的技术栈
可提供的服务
暂无可提供的服务
PXE(preboot execute environment)可以让客户端从服务器端加载域引导启动文件即DHCP服务器上指定的filename文件,把这个文件下载到客户端本地,并基于这个文件引导启动客户端操作系统。现有的网卡基本都已经支持PXE(在BIOS里修改启动顺序为PXE优先)依赖于dhcp服务(提供地址),tftp服务(提供启动程序文件),yum源(提供操作系统的安装文件,可以是ftp、

目录Part.01 Kubernets与dockerPart.02 Docker版本Part.03 Kubernetes原理Part.04 资源规划Part.05 基础环境准备Part.06 Docker安装Part.07 Harbor搭建Part.08 K8s环境安装Part.09 K8s集群构建Part.10 容器回退

Part.01 Kubernets与dockerPart.02 Docker版本Part.03 Kubernetes原理Part.04 资源规划Part.05 基础环境准备Part.06 Docker安装Part.07 Harbor搭建Part.08 K8s环境安装Part.09 K8s集群构建Part.10 容器回退。

将下载好的rpm文件上传至master01的/opt/kubernetes下,并创建repo的镜像源。通过ansible的yum模块安装kubelet、kubeadm和kubectl。在外网服务器上,配置kubernetes的yum源。为所有节点创建repo文件。下载相关安装包及依赖包。

部署过程中,如遇问题可重新初始化k8s或彻底卸载k8s、docker重新部署。然后使用kubeadm join重新加入集群。删除之前生成的密钥等信息。

K8s是用来对docker容器进行管理和编排的工具,其是一个基于docker构建的调度服务,提供资源调度、均衡容灾、服务注册、动态扩容等功能套件,其作用如下所示:① 数据卷:pod中容器之间数据共享,可以使用数据卷② 应用程序健康检查:容器内服务可能发生异常导致服务不可用,可以使用健康检查策略保证应用的健壮性③ 复制应用程序实例:控制器维护着pod的副本数量,保证一个pod或者一组同类的pod数量

Docker-Compose是用来管理容器的,类似用户容器管家,我们有N多台容器或者应用需要启动的时候,如果手动去操作,是非常耗费时间的,如果有了Docker-Compose只需要一个配置文件就可以帮我们搞定,但是Docker-Compose只能管理当前主机上的Docker,不能去管理其他服务器上的服务。替换DNS条目以反映域。将harbor01上的服务器证书、密钥和CA文件复制到/etc/doc

IPIP的calico-node启动后会拉起一个linux系统的tunnel虚拟网卡tunl0,并由二进制文件allocateip给它分配一个calico IPPool中的地址,log记录在本机的/var/log/calico/allocate-tunnel-addrs/目录下。在外网服务器上,通过https://docs.tigera.io/下载calico.yaml文件,查找对应的镜像地址。A








